Here’s what tenants and landlords need to know about terminating a month-to-month lease, including examples from specific states and cities where local laws may vary.\u003C/p>\r\n\r\n\u003Ch3>1. \u003Cstrong>General Rules for Terminating a Month-to-Month Lease\u003C/strong>\u003C/h3>\r\n\r\n\u003Cp>In most states, landlords are legally allowed to terminate a month-to-month lease, provided they adhere to the notice requirements outlined in local laws. This typically includes:\u003C/p>\r\n\r\n\u003Cul>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Notice Period\u003C/strong>: Commonly, landlords must provide a written notice 30 days in advance. However, states like \u003Cstrong>California\u003C/strong> and \u003Cstrong>Washington\u003C/strong> may require 60 days if the tenant has lived in the property for more than a year.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Valid Reasons (in Some Cases)\u003C/strong>: While landlords generally don’t need to provide a reason, in rent-controlled areas like \u003Cstrong>San Francisco, CA\u003C/strong>, or \u003Cstrong>New York City\u003C/strong>, specific justifications—such as owner move-in or major renovations—might be necessary.\u003C/li>\r\n\u003C/ul>\r\n\r\n\u003Ch3>2. \u003Cstrong>Examples of State-Specific Laws\u003C/strong>\u003C/h3>\r\n\r\n\u003Cp>Here’s how lease termination works in a few states:\u003C/p>\r\n\r\n\u003Cul>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>California\u003C/strong>: In cities like \u003Cstrong>Los Angeles\u003C/strong> and \u003Cstrong>Oakland\u003C/strong>, rent control laws may limit a landlord’s ability to terminate a lease without cause. Tenants are entitled to 30 or 60 days’ notice, depending on their tenure.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Texas\u003C/strong>: Landlords in \u003Cstrong>Austin\u003C/strong> or \u003Cstrong>Houston\u003C/strong> are only required to give a 30-day notice to end a month-to-month lease, and they typically don’t need to state a reason unless specified in the lease agreement.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Illinois\u003C/strong>: In \u003Cstrong>Chicago\u003C/strong>, landlords must provide a minimum of 30 days’ notice but can terminate for any reason unless the lease or local ordinances state otherwise.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Florida\u003C/strong>: Tenants in \u003Cstrong>Orlando\u003C/strong> or \u003Cstrong>Tampa\u003C/strong> can expect 15 days' notice to terminate a month-to-month lease, as per state law.\u003C/li>\r\n\u003C/ul>\r\n\r\n\u003Ch3>3. \u003Cstrong>Common Reasons for Termination\u003C/strong>\u003C/h3>\r\n\r\n\u003Cp>Landlords may end a month-to-month lease for a variety of reasons, such as:\u003C/p>\r\n\r\n\u003Cul>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Selling the Property\u003C/strong>: This is common in competitive real estate markets like \u003Cstrong>Seattle, WA\u003C/strong>, where landlords may want to vacate the unit for potential buyers.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Major Renovations\u003C/strong>: In cities like \u003Cstrong>Boston, MA\u003C/strong>, or \u003Cstrong>Portland, OR\u003C/strong>, landlords may need the property vacant to undertake significant repairs or upgrades.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Owner Move-In\u003C/strong>: Particularly in high-demand areas such as \u003Cstrong>San Francisco\u003C/strong>, landlords may choose to occupy the property themselves.\u003C/li>\r\n\u003C/ul>\r\n\r\n\u003Ch3>4. \u003Cstrong>Tenant Protections\u003C/strong>\u003C/h3>\r\n\r\n\u003Cp>Some cities and states offer additional protections for tenants:\u003C/p>\r\n\r\n\u003Cul>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Rent-Controlled Areas\u003C/strong>: Cities like \u003Cstrong>Berkeley, CA\u003C/strong>, or \u003Cstrong>New York City\u003C/strong> may require landlords to prove just cause for termination.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Anti-Discrimination Laws\u003C/strong>: Under federal law, landlords cannot terminate a lease based on race, gender, religion, familial status, or other protected categories. For example, in \u003Cstrong>Chicago\u003C/strong>, any termination perceived as discriminatory could be legally challenged.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Retaliatory Evictions\u003C/strong>: In states like \u003Cstrong>Colorado\u003C/strong> or \u003Cstrong>Nevada\u003C/strong>, landlords cannot end a lease in retaliation for tenants exercising their rights, such as filing complaints about unsafe conditions.\u003C/li>\r\n\u003C/ul>\r\n\r\n\u003Ch3>5. \u003Cstrong>Best Practices for Tenants and Landlords\u003C/strong>\u003C/h3>\r\n\r\n\u003Cul>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>For Landlords\u003C/strong>:\r\n\r\n\t\u003Cul>\r\n\t\t\u003Cli>Provide clear, written notice within the required timeframe.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\t\u003Cli>Ensure compliance with local and state laws, especially in rent-controlled or tenant-friendly areas.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003C/ul>\r\n\t\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>For Tenants\u003C/strong>:\r\n\t\u003Cul>\r\n\t\t\u003Cli>Understand your rights under local laws, especially if you’re renting in places like \u003Cstrong>Denver, CO\u003C/strong>, or \u003Cstrong>Miami, FL\u003C/strong>.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\t\u003Cli>Ask for clarification on the reasons for termination if they are unclear.\u003C/li>\r\n\t\u003C/ul>\r\n\t\u003C/li>\r\n\u003C/ul>\r\n\r\n\u003Ch3>Conclusion\u003C/h3>\r\n\r\n\u003Cp>Yes, a landlord can terminate a month-to-month lease, but the process is governed by state and local laws. While these loans are primarily designed for purchasing homes, many veterans wonder if they can be used for renting an apartment.\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">\u003Cstrong>Understanding VA Home Loans\u003C/strong>\u003C/h3>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>VA home loans, backed by the U.S. Department of Veterans Affairs, are intended to help eligible veterans, active-duty service members, and certain surviving spouses buy homes with favorable terms. These benefits include no down payment, competitive interest rates, and no private mortgage insurance (PMI) requirements.\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">\u003Cstrong>Can VA Home Loans Be Used for Renting?\u003C/strong>\u003C/h3>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>VA home loans are specifically designed for homeownership and cannot be directly applied to rental payments. However, there are alternative ways veterans can leverage VA benefits to assist with rental housing:\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">\u003Cstrong>1. Using VA Loan Benefits to Buy a Multi-Unit Property\u003C/strong>\u003C/h4>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>One of the ways a veteran can indirectly benefit from a VA loan while renting is by purchasing a multi-unit property (such as a duplex or triplex) with a VA loan and living in one of the units while renting out the others. This can help offset mortgage costs and provide financial stability.\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">\u003Cstrong>2. VA Housing Assistance Programs\u003C/strong>\u003C/h4>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>Veterans who need rental assistance can explore other VA-backed programs, such as:\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Cul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>HUD-VASH Program\u003C/strong> – Provides rental vouchers to eligible homeless veterans.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Supportive Services for Veteran Families (SSVF)\u003C/strong> – Offers financial support for rent and utilities to prevent homelessness.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Temporary and Transitional Housing Programs\u003C/strong> – Helps veterans secure temporary housing while transitioning to permanent housing solutions.\u003C/li>\n\u003C/ul>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">\u003Cstrong>3. Cash-Out Refinance for Rental Assistance\u003C/strong>\u003C/h4>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>Veterans who already own a home financed through a VA loan may use a \u003Cstrong>VA cash-out refinance loan\u003C/strong> to access home equity. The funds obtained can be used to cover rent, security deposits, or moving expenses if the veteran needs to rent temporarily.\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">\u003Cstrong>Conclusion\u003C/strong>\u003C/h3>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>While VA home loans cannot be used directly for apartment rentals, veterans have alternative ways to secure rental housing through VA-backed programs, multi-unit property investments, and refinancing options. As the number of women serving in the military grows, so does the demand for tailored housing programs that address their challenges, such as single parenthood, trauma recovery, and employment barriers. Let’s explore the options available and how these programs are making a difference.\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">The Need for Female-Centric Housing Programs\u003C/h4>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>Female veterans often face circumstances distinct from their male counterparts. Many are single mothers, survivors of military sexual trauma (MST), or caregivers for aging family members. These factors can make transitioning to civilian life and securing stable housing more complex.\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>A study by the Department of Veterans Affairs (VA) highlighted that women veterans are at greater risk of homelessness than non-veteran women. This underscores the importance of housing programs that cater to their unique needs.\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Programs Specifically for Female Veterans\u003C/h4>\n\n\n\n\u003Col class=\"wp-block-list\">\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>VA Transitional Housing Programs\u003C/strong>\u003Cbr>The VA’s Homeless Providers Grant and Per Diem (GPD) Program includes facilities specifically designed for women veterans. These facilities often feature family-friendly environments and provide access to supportive services like childcare, counseling, and job training.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Supportive Services for Veteran Families (SSVF)\u003C/strong>\u003Cbr>While not exclusive to women, SSVF prioritizes families, making it a significant resource for female veterans with children. The program provides rapid rehousing assistance, financial aid, and case management to help veterans regain stability.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Women-Centric Housing Initiatives\u003C/strong>\u003Cbr>Some nonprofits, like \u003Cem>Final Salute Inc.\u003C/em>, focus exclusively on female veterans. Final Salute provides transitional housing, education, and employment support, recognizing the unique struggles faced by women transitioning out of military service.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Military Sexual Trauma (MST) Recovery Housing\u003C/strong>\u003Cbr>Female veterans who have experienced MST can access specialized housing programs that offer a safe space for recovery. These programs often include therapy, peer support, and access to legal aid for those seeking justice or compensation.\u003C/li>\n\u003C/ol>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Features of Housing Programs for Female Veterans\u003C/h4>\n\n\n\n\u003Cul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Family-Friendly Accommodations\u003C/strong>: Many programs offer larger units or shared housing that accommodates children.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Holistic Support Services\u003C/strong>: Services often include childcare, mental health counseling, career training, and healthcare access.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Safe Environments\u003C/strong>: Trauma-informed facilities prioritize privacy and safety, catering to those recovering from MST or other forms of trauma.\u003C/li>\n\u003C/ul>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">How to Access Housing Programs\u003C/h4>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>Female veterans seeking housing assistance can start with the following:\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Cul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>VA Homeless Programs\u003C/strong>: Visit a local VA office or call the National Call Center for Homeless Veterans at 1-877-4AID-VET.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Community-Based Nonprofits\u003C/strong>: Organizations like \u003Cem>Volunteers of America\u003C/em> and \u003Cem>Final Salute Inc.\u003C/em> provide dedicated resources for female veterans.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>State and Local Initiatives\u003C/strong>: Some states and municipalities offer specialized housing grants or programs for women veterans.\u003C/li>\n\u003C/ul>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ch4 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Challenges and Gaps\u003C/h4>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>While progress has been made, there are still challenges:\u003C/p>\n\n\n\n\u003Cul class=\"wp-block-list\">\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Limited Availability\u003C/strong>: The demand for female-specific housing often outpaces supply.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Awareness\u003C/strong>: Many female veterans are unaware of the programs available to them.\u003C/li>\n\n\n\n\u003Cli>\u003Cstrong>Funding Constraints\u003C/strong>: Nonprofits and smaller initiatives sometimes struggle with securing sustainable funding.\u003C/li>\n\u003C/ul>\n\n\n\n\u003Ch3 class=\"wp-block-heading\">Conclusion\u003C/h3>\n\n\n\n\u003Cp>Yes, housing programs for female veterans do exist, and they are expanding to address the increasing need.
